About the role
Product Foundation consist of 2 main pods: Alerts & Notification, and Ecosystem. The Alerts & Notifications pod owns the core alerting functionality in Sentry. The Ecosystem pod owns connectors to other SaaS tools to send these alerts. The team focuses on projects that will embed Sentry tightly with our users’ workflows, and provide actionable insights on issues in their code so they can fix them. We are looking for a Senior Backend Engineer to join the team.
In this role you will
- Build and maintain features/integrations with other SaaS services using React (TypeScript) and Django (Python) in our open-source codebase
- Have opportunities to work on high-impact projects that touch the entire stack: understanding the event ingestion pipeline; delving into search and storage systems ; and surfacing that data to our customers on our backend and frontend codebases (did we mention that almost all of them are open-source ?)
- Write tests for your code to maintain a high code quality and raise the engineering standard for Sentry
- Set up monitoring and alerting to ensure application health and uptime
- Review code and mentor less-experienced engineers
- Write user-facing documentation to support new features with help from our technical writing staff
